Understanding Sash Windows

Sash windows are characterized by their sliding panels and are generally made of wood, though modern-day versions may be constructed from other products. While their timeless style improves residential or commercial property aesthetics, they might experience different problems such as:

  • Rotting wood: Common in older windows left unattended.
  • Drafts: Inefficient seals cause energy loss.
  • Malfunctioning systems: Weakened sashes and cords can trigger functional problems.
  • Condensation: Failed double glazing can result in moisture buildup.

The Importance of Sash Window Repair

Fixing instead of changing sash windows is frequently more cost-effective and helpful for the environment. It helps protect the character of heritage residential or commercial properties and decreases waste. A professional sash window repair company can:

  • Restore performance and aesthetic appeals.
  • Improve energy efficiency.
  • Extend the life expectancy of windows.

Aspects to Consider When Choosing a Sash Window Repair Company

Selecting the best sash window repair company includes numerous considerations:

Experience and Expertise

  • Look for companies with a solid reputation in sash window repairs and remediations.
  • Inquire about the experience of their craftsmen and request samples of their previous work.

Evaluations and Testimonials

  • Examine online evaluations and scores on platforms such as Trustpilot or Google Reviews.
  • Motivate potential companies to provide customer referrals to validate their workmanship and reliability.

Insurance coverage and Warranty

  • Make sure that the company brings liability insurance and provides a guarantee for their work.
  • An excellent warranty motivates self-confidence in the material quality and the workmanship.

Sustainability Practices

  • Think about companies that utilize environment-friendly items and methods.
  • Numerous companies today focus on sustainability and can explain their environmental commitments.

Quotes and Pricing

  • Demand written quotes from numerous companies to compare costs.
  • Understand what's included in the quote-- some companies might charge additional for specific products or services.
